Mobile-First Consumption and Changing Habits The addition of “mobile” reflects how smartphones have become the primary screen for millions. Low-cost devices and affordable data plans democratize access to films but also reshape form and pacing: shorter runtimes, episodic releases, and attention-grabbing visuals tailored to small screens gain prominence. Localization Versus Exploitation Translating Hollywood films into Hindi is not inherently problematic; done well, it respects original intent while resonating locally. However, some actors in the distribution chain exploit localization as cover for selling tampered or unauthorized versions—edits that sensationalize sexual content or splice in unrelated explicit scenes to attract clicks.
